What Is Pronoun Clarity? Pronoun clarity is a fundamental writing skill that ensures every pronoun—such as he, she, it, they, this, that, which—clearly and unmistakably refers to a specific noun (the antecedent). When a pronoun is unclear, the reader cannot determine who or what the writer means. This leads to confusion, misunderstanding, and weak writing. This product includes a variety of worksheets plus a ready-to-print quiz – perfect for teaching, practicing, and assessing syllable types. What is an open syllable? An open syllable ends with a vowel and has a long vowel sound (example: ro-bot, ti-ger). What is a closed syllable?
